Arousal
A state of physiological and psychological alertness and responsiveness, varying in intensity from low to high.
Resistance
The act of opposing or withstanding; in psychology, it refers to the opposition to discussing, thinking about, or processing emotionally painful memories or feelings.
General Adaptation Syndrome
A three-stage response model describing the body's short-term and long-term reactions to stress, composed of alarm, resistance, and exhaustion phases.
Physiological Exhaustion
A state of extreme physical or mental fatigue brought about by excessive strain or use.
